From Stop E3 Currie St - North side to Willunga by bus and train
To get from Stop E3 Currie St - North side to Willunga in Willunga, take the SEAFRD train from Adelaide station to Seaford station. Next, take the 751 bus from Zone A Seaford Interchange station to Stop 97 Main Rd - East side station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 22 min.
